FDU Men's Tennis Falls to Virginia in First Round of NCAA Championship

5/6/2022

Charlottesville, VA -- The Fairleigh Dickinson men's tennis team's season came to an end on Friday afternoon as the Knights fell 4-0 to Virginia from the Virginia Tennis Facility. The Knights ended the season with ten wins and its 14th NEC Championship in program history.

How it Happened 

  • Sophomore Arjun Sriram and graduate student Moric Budinszky played in number three doubles and were the first match finished, but fell 6-2. 
  • Junior Teodors Pukse and senior Niclas Pietsch played in number one doubles against Bar Botzer and Chris Rodesch before falling 6-3 as Virginia earned the doubles point. 
  • Senior Mehdi Dhouib and junior Younes Adnane played a competitive match in number two doubles before the match went unfinished 4-3. 
  • The Cavaliers took the first singles point when Gianni Ross topped Pietsch in number four singles by a 6-1, 6-0 margin. 
  • The final two bouts that Virginia won were in number one singles against Pukse and number five singles against Budinszky. 
  • In number two singles, Dhouib was in the midst of a competitive second set 2-3, after dropping the first set 6-4 before his match went unfinished. 
  • Adnane held a 4-2 lead in the second set in number six singles after falling 6-0 in the first set before the match also went unfinished. 
  • In number three singles, Sriram fell 6-0 in the first set but was leading 4-1 in the second before the match ended.
